- 博客(20)
- 资源 (1)
- 收藏
- 关注
转载 IOS学习之——同步请求、异步请求、GET请求、POST请求
1、同步请求可以从因特网请求数据,一旦发送同步请求,程序将停止用户交互,直至服务器返回数据完成,才可以进行下一步操作,2、异步请求不会阻塞主线程,而会建立一个新的线程来操作,用户发出异步请求后,依然可以对UI进行操作,程序可以继续运行3、GET请求,将参数直接写在访问路径上。操作简单,不过容易被外界看到,安全性不高,地址最多255字节;4、POST请求,将参数放到body里
2015-03-31 15:52:33 679
原创 IOS学习之——JSON解析
概述:Jason是一种流行的编码格式。编码很简单,一共只有两种:1 { } 表示的字典类型 2 [] 包括的数组类型。json编码分析:虽然Jason的语法简单到爆,可是它表达的内容并不简单,通过两种语法的相互嵌套,你实现无比复杂的数据结构。很有点道家“道生一,一生二,二生三,三生万物。万物负阴而抱阳,冲气以为和。”的味道。Json文档结构:对象
2015-03-26 14:45:22 1208
原创 IOS 定制中间突出UItabBar
前言: 公司的项目需要定制一个中间突出的TabBar,在github 上找到一份可以参考的代码(虽然是四年前的,但是还是很有参考价值)。 网址:https://github.com/boctor/idev-recipes/tree/master/RaisedCenterTabBar。作者的readme文档写的很好,这里给出翻译(很不错的思路哦)先看看效果:思
2015-03-25 17:00:43 5937
原创 C语言学习笔记 1 C语言介绍
程序发展:——由机器走向了人,站在机器人的肩膀上程序的发展,其实是个很神奇的过程。语言呢,越来越接近人类语言,同时效率越来越低。为啥越发展效率越低呢?因为语言的发展,前面的语言,作为基础,发展了后面的语言。就像杂技团叠罗汉,叠得越高越好看,但是跑起不来就不如一个人跑到快了吧,O(∩_∩)O~笔记:机器语言 0 1效率很高——直接对硬件产生作用可读性差,没有可移植性
2015-03-24 16:35:24 997
原创 C语言学习——前言
走入工作岗位之后,我终于明白了大学时候那些看似没有用的基础知识是多么的重要。于是乎开始了重新构建知识体系的进程。博主在网上买到一套某知名培训机构的教学视频,看了两节之后有种欲哭无泪的感觉。可能教师的目的性很强要在几个月内上手工作拿高薪,填鸭式教育,不讲原理只说过程, 强调“不用管为什么,这样写就行”。(吐槽一下,就算是通过这种途径真的得到高薪,学员们还是要付出相当大的代价来巩固基础的。)
2015-03-24 16:15:02 703
原创 IOS 手写UICollectionView
问题:手写UICollectionView 出错了,问题是:UICollectionView must be initialized with a non-nil layout parameter翻译一下:集合视图必须使用布局参数初始化。分析一下代码: UICollectionView *first=[[UICollectionView alloc] initWi
2015-03-20 11:09:26 5655
原创 An error was encountered while running (Domain = NSPOSIXErrorDomain, Code = 3)
今天上班,刚点击Xcode的运行,蹦出来一行错误:An error was encountered while running (Domain = NSPOSIXErrorDomain, Code = 3)翻译一下:运行时遇到一个错误在stackOverFlow上找到了解决方案:http://stackoverflow.com/questions/25130558/unable-to-
2015-03-19 10:09:34 1194
翻译 IOS block编程指南 5 Block和变量
Blocks and Variables(Block和变量)This article describes the interaction between blocks and variables, including memory management.本文讲述了block和变量之间的内在关系,包括内存管理。Types of Variable(变量类型)With
2015-03-18 17:25:45 1326
翻译 IOS block编程指南 4 声明和创建blocks
Declaring and Creating Blocks (声明和创建blocks)Declaring a Block Reference (声明一个blocks的参考)Block variables hold references to blocks. You declare them using syntax similar to that you use to declar
2015-03-16 17:16:09 1245
翻译 IOS block编程指南 3 概念总览
Conceptual Overview(概览)Block objects provide a way for you to create an ad hoc function body as an expression in C, and C-derived languages such as Objective-C and C++. In other languages and envi
2015-03-16 14:13:51 867
翻译 IOS block编程指南 2 block开始
Getting Started with Blocks(开始block)The following sections help you to get started with blocks using practical examples.接下来这一节有实用的例子帮你开始blocks.Declaring and Using a Block (定义和使用block)
2015-03-16 11:24:39 929
翻译 IOS block编程指南 1 介绍
Introduction(介绍)Block objects are a C-level syntactic and runtime feature. They are similar to standard C functions, but in addition to executable code they may also contain variable bindings to
2015-03-16 10:50:18 1540
翻译 IOS 集合视图指南7:自定义布局范例
Custom Layouts: A Worked Example (自定义布局的一个例子)Creating a custom collection view layout is simple with straightforward requirements, but the implementation details of the process may vary. Your layo
2015-03-16 10:20:07 1696
翻译 IOS 集合视图指南6:创建自定义布局
Creating Custom Layouts(创建自定义布局)Before you start building custom layouts, consider whether doing so is really necessary. The UICollectionViewFlowLayout class provides a significant amount of beh
2015-03-16 10:16:58 1373
翻译 IOS 集合视图指南4:使用流布局
Using the Flow Layout(使用流布局)You can arrange items in your collection views using a concrete layout object, the UICollectionViewFlowLayout class. The flow layout implements a line-based break
2015-03-16 10:08:43 1571
翻译 IOS 集合视图指南3:设计你的数据源和代理
Designing Your Data Source and Delegate(设计你的数据源和代理)Every collection view must have a data source object. The data source object is the content that your app displays. It could be an object from yo
2015-03-16 10:04:50 1253
翻译 IOS 集合视图指南2:集合视图基础
Collection View Basics(集合视图基础)To present its content onscreen, a collection view cooperates with many different objects. Some objects are custom and must be provided by your app. For example,
2015-03-05 15:19:46 1599
翻译 IOS 集合视图指南1:介绍
About iOS Collection Views(关于IOS集合视图)A collection view is a way to present an ordered set of data items using a flexible and changeable layout. The most common use for collection views is to pre
2015-03-05 15:00:34 1275
原创 浪潮
这是一篇旧闻,是我2011年8月6日发在豆瓣上的。前几天重玩豆瓣,看到了,很多怀念:我感到了生命的浪潮——读西哲史有感 (⊙o⊙)…,不会吧……浑浑噩噩的大学生活居然过去一半了啊~~~ 当年读《此间的少年》,满以为大学就是乔峰、慕容复PK,令狐冲、杨康宿舍里面切噬魂,郭靖、欧阳克追同一个女生,晚上抱着红楼梦通宵,坐下来
2015-03-04 12:16:22 2201 4
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人